The National Football League announced its international schedule that features a record seven games spread across Brazil, Ireland, England, Germany and Spain. Here is the schedule that will run on the wire:
Week 1: Kansas City Chiefs vs. Los Angeles Chargers
Date: Friday, September 5, 2025
Location: Corinthians Arena, Sรฃo Paulo, Brazil
Time: 8:15 p.m. ET
Broadcast: TBD
Week 4: Minnesota Vikings vs. Pittsburgh Steelers
Date: Sunday, September 28, 2025
Location: Croke Park, Dublin, Ireland
Time: 9:30 a.m. ET
Broadcast: NFL Network, streaming on fubo
Week 5: Minnesota Vikings vs. Cleveland Browns
Date: Sunday, October 5, 2025
Location: Tottenham Hotspur Stadium, London, England
Time: 9:30 a.m. ET
Broadcast: NFL Network, streaming on fubo
Week 6: Denver Broncos vs. New York Jets
Date: Sunday, October 12, 2025
Location: Tottenham Hotspur Stadium, London, England
Time: 9:30 a.m. ET
Broadcast: NFL Network, streaming on fubo
Week 7: Los Angeles Rams vs. Jacksonville Jaguars
Date: Sunday, October 19, 2025
Location: Wembley Stadium, London, England
Time: 9:30 a.m. ET
Broadcast: NFL Network, streaming on fubo
Week 10: Atlanta Falcons vs. Indianapolis Colts
Date: Sunday, November 9, 2025
Location: Olympic Stadium, Berlin, Germany
Time: 9:30 a.m. ET
Broadcast: NFL Network, streaming on fubo
Week 11: Miami Dolphins vs. Washington Commanders
Date: Sunday, November 16, 2025
Location: Santiago Bernabรฉu Stadium, Madrid, Spain
Time: 9:30 a.m. ET
Broadcast: NFL Network, streaming on fubo
